Identify Access Points
To effectively rodent-proof your outdoor area, start by determining prospective access factors. Check your yard for any gaps or openings that rodents can use to get. Examine locations such as spaces under doors, holes in the walls, or openings around utility penetrations. Bear in mind that computer mice can press with openings as little as a cent, so be detailed in your examination.
Concentrate on locations where utilities enter your home, such as where pipes, wires, or cords get in the structure. Seal any kind of gaps around these entry points with materials like steel woollen or caulk. Furthermore, check for any type of cracks in the structure or gaps in the siding that might serve as access factors for rodents.
Pay very close attention to areas where vegetation satisfies your home, as disordered plants can supply concealing areas and simple access for rodents. Trim any kind of looming branches or bushes that could be used as bridges to your residence. Implement Exemption Procedures
Examining and sealing entry points is the first step in rodent-proofing your exterior area; now you'll take action by implementing exemption procedures.

Use wire mesh to cover vents and chimneys, ensuring they're safely connected. Trim tree branches and plants away from your house to remove potential bridges for rats to access your roofing system.
In addition, think about installing steel flashing around the base of your home to stop burrowing. Shop firewood at least 18 inches off the ground and away from your residence.
Keep waste in snugly secured containers, and immediately clean up any kind of splashed birdseed or animal food. By applying these exclusion actions, you can considerably minimize the likelihood of rats attacking your exterior room.
Maintain Cleanliness and Trimmed Landscaping
Ensure your exterior space continues to be tidy and your landscaping is on a regular basis cut to hinder rodents from locating harborage or food sources. Keeping your backyard clean is key to decreasing destinations for rats. Get rid of any type of particles, clutter, or unused products that can function as concealing areas for these pests. Rats are drawn to locations with simple access to food and sanctuary, so by preserving cleanliness, you make your residential property less attractive to them.
Consistently cutting your landscape design is also vital in rodent-proofing your exterior space. Overgrown greenery offers rodents with sufficient hiding areas and possible nesting sites. By maintaining your turf trimmed, shrubs cut, and trees pruned, you eliminate prospective habitats for rats. Additionally, cut landscaping makes it harder for rodents to access your home as they like areas with sufficient coverage for protection.
